Columbus Gold Closes Bought Deal Financing to Raise $5.5 Million

May 17, 2012

NOT FOR DISTRIBUTION TO UNITED STATES NEWSWIRE SERVICES OR FOR DISSEMINATION IN THE UNITED STATES

Vancouver, British Columbia, Canada. May 17, 2012, Columbus Gold Corporation (CGT: TSX-V) (“Columbus Gold “) is pleased to announce that it has completed its previously announced bought deal short form prospectus financing and issued 10,000,000 units (the “Units”) at a purchase price of $0.55 per Unit, for gross proceeds of $5,500,000 (the “Offering”). The Offering was underwritten by a syndicate of investment dealers led by Cormark Securities Inc. and including Canaccord Genuity Corp., Haywood Securities Inc. and National Bank Financial Inc. (the “Underwriters”).

Each Unit consists of one common share of Columbus Gold (a “Common Share”) and one-half of one common share purchase warrant, with each full warrant being exercisable to acquire one Common Share at a purchase price of $0.65 for a period of 24 months.

In consideration for their services, the Underwriters have received a cash commission equal to 7% of the gross proceeds, and a total of 700,000 compensation options, with each such option entitling the Underwriters to acquire one Common Share for a period of 24 months at $0.55 per such share.

The net proceeds of the Offering will be used to fund the cash component of consideration payable to Euro Ressources S.A. (a majority-owned subsidiary of IAMGOLD Corporation) upon exercise of the option to acquire the existing outstanding royalty on the Paul Isnard project, and for further exploration of the Paul Isnard project.
